I'm trying to display some data, let me describe it to you.
I have a group of about 5000 teachers. For each teacher, I have the rate of passing students (calculated by the total number of passes / total number trials) over a years period. For each teacher, I have the associated specialties (teachables): Math, Biological sciences, social sciences, etc. Lastly for each teacher, I have the amount of students they've had over a 3 year period (we call this quantity "Volume"). What I would like to show is the relationship between Passing Rate and Volume, by Teaching Type.
It was suggested I try a funnel plot. Does this seem appropriate? Any other suggestions? Thanks
